Pink Shivers Cocktail

Pink Shivers Cocktail

A rum cocktail with grenadine and cream of coconut

Equipment

  • blender

Ingredients
  

  • 1 ounce (2 tablespoons) coconut rum (see the notes below for mocktail instructions)
  • 3 tablespoons cream of coconut (see note below about cream of coconut)
  • handful of ice cubes (approximately 5-6 large cubes)
  • A few drops grenadine syrup
  • honey or corn syrup (optional - for sugaring the glass rim)
  • colored sugar crystals (optional - for sugaring the glass rim)

Instructions
 

  • If you plan to add sugar crystals to the rim of your glass, do this before preparing the drinks. Use your finger or a small food-safe paintbrush to lightly coat the outside of the glass with honey, about 1/4 inch (6 mm) down from the rim. Apply a thin layer to prevent it from running.
  • Pour sugar crystals into a small bowl, then dip the rim of the glass into the crystals, swirling it to achieve an even coating.
  • Add the rum, cream of coconut, and ice cubes to a blender, then blend until the ice resembles snow. This cocktail should be stiff, not runny, so add more ice cubes if needed to achieve the desired consistency.
  • Add a few drops of grenadine syrup and blend briefly to check the pink color. If you want a darker hue, add a few more drops and blend again. Remember, it only takes a few drops to achieve a lovely blush.

Notes

Rum 

Add 3-4 tablespoons of coconut rum for a stronger rum flavor.

Cream of Coconut

Coco Real Cream of Coconut was tested in this recipe.  It is a thick, sweet mixture. Do not substitute canned coconut milk or coconut milk from a carton in this recipe.

Where to Find Colored Sugar

Coarse-colored sugar can be found with cookie decorating supplies.

How to Blend

Use a heavy-duty blender or an immersion blender to crush the ice. The consistency should be light and fluffy like snow for this recipe.

Mocktail Recipes

  • To make a mocktail, substitute 1 ounce (2 tablespoons) of fresh lemon juice for the rum.
  • Or substitute 1 ounce of pineapple juice for the rum. Pineapple will give this drink a pina colada flavor. 
  • Or substitute 1 ounce of cranberry juice for the rum. If you prefer a lighter pink color, omit the grenadine, as the cranberry juice will provide the pink hue. If you want a darker pink color, add the grenadine.
